    Allright guys since this here is a real issue and many people should have this problem i try to give some Advice/Help to you.
    Now note that i am not a expert and i can not guarantee that those Tipps might work.

    I have two theories why crashing occurs.

    A: A out of memory Issue
    B some missing files or info in the mod which leads to CTD

    Theorie A:
    Now i am a 32bit User which would normaly allow me to use only up to 2Gig of RAM for a application. (Got around it so i can use all of my RAM installed now)
    But this theories is that i think this crashes occurs to mostly 32bit users of course i have no prove so i would be very interested to know some of your system specs.
    Thre are two things which seem to get on your system really hard harder than any other Mod for this game does.

    Smoke & Units


    When zoomed in and concentrated on only a small group of units my FPS(right corner) is fine without Fraps it would be around 40 which is good!
    Now:

    Here we have more units (still zoomed in) + Smoke effects you can see how drastic the fps drop is in this picture (normaly around 28 which is not good!)

    Now the first thing to DO! is to lower the Unit details to medium or so. You will notice that the beauty of the units suffer but it is not much. (not easy to see because so dark)



    So now to the next Tipps:

    DISABLE Anisotropic Filtering AND Antialiasing both effects crush on your performance in this Mod very hard i mean like 50%. So if you haven't already disabled them do so!

    Disable all additional effects and if the performance is good you may activate some of them and test a little bit. But i would not recommend to activate volument effects (or however this is called)It messes up with the smoke.

    Now for the smoke issue i recommend you to use one of THESE http://www.twcenter.net/forums/showt...MOD-Smoke-Mods
    FOLLOW instructions and you should be fine!
